How much do Industrial Truck and Tractor Operators make?
Your level of experience is a key factor in determining your earning potential. Here's what you can expect at different career stages:
0-2 years
Hourly Rate
$20.71/hr
Range: $19.72 – $21.69
Annual Rate
$43,069
Range: $41,018 – $45,120
3-5 years
Hourly Rate
$24.36/hr
Range: $23.20 – $25.52
Annual Rate
$50,669
Range: $48,256 – $53,082
6+ years
Hourly Rate
$28.01/hr
Range: $26.68 – $29.35
Annual Rate
$58,269
Range: $55,494 – $61,044
Industrial Truck and Tractor Operators job description
Industrial Truck and Tractor Operators professionals are responsible for safely transporting goods or passengers. They operate vehicles, follow transportation regulations, and ensure timely deliveries while maintaining safety standards.
- •Operate vehicles safely and efficiently
- •Follow transportation routes and schedules
- •Inspect and maintain vehicles
- •Complete required documentation
- •Follow DOT regulations
- •Provide excellent customer service
